﻿body, table, td, tr
{
	font-family: Arial;
	font-size: 8pt;
	color: #000000;
	background-color: #FFFFFF;
}

h1 {  font-family: Arial; font-size: 14pt;}
h2 {  font-family: Arial; font-size: 14pt; font-style:italic}
h3 {  font-family: Arial; font-size: 12pt;}
h4 {  font-family: Arial; font-size: 12pt; font-style:italic}
h5 {  font-family: Arial; font-size: 10pt; font-weight:bold}
h6 {  font-family: Arial; font-size: 10pt; font-style:italic}

p { text-indent: 2.5em; text-align: justify}

ol, ul { text-align: justify; margin-top: 5px}

a { text-decoration: none; cursor: hand}
a:hover { text-decoration: underline; cursor: hand}

img { border-width: 0px;}

table.btable
{
	empty-cells: show;
	border: 0px;
	border-collapse : collapse;
}

.fjhXi
{
	font-family: Arial;
	font-size: 12pt;
	font-weight: bold;
	color: #000000;
	background-color: #FFFFFF;
	text-align: left;
	vertical-align: top;
	padding: 3px 0px 3px 3px;
	width: 0px;
}

.fjhXt
{
	font-family: Arial;
	font-size: 12pt;
	font-weight: bold;
	color: #000000;
	background-color: #FFFFFF;
	text-align: left;
	vertical-align: top;
	padding: 3px 0px 3px 0px;
}
.fjhXt a
{
	font-family: Arial;
	font-size: 12pt;
	font-weight: bold;
	color: #000000;
}

.fjhXs
{
	font-family: Arial;
	font-size: 12pt;
	font-weight: bold;
	color: #000000;
	background-color: #FFFFFF;
	text-align: left;
	vertical-align: top;
	padding: 3px 3px 3px 0px;
	width: 0px;
}

.fnhXi
{
	font-family: Arial;
	font-size: 8.25pt;
	font-weight: bold;
	color: #000000;
	background-color: #FFFFFF;
	text-align: left;
	vertical-align: bottom;
	padding: 3px 0px 0px 3px;
	width: 0px;
}

.fnhXt
{
	font-family: Arial;
	font-size: 8.25pt;
	font-weight: bold;
	color: #000000;
	background-color: #FFFFFF;
	text-align: left;
	vertical-align: bottom;
	padding: 3px 0px 0px 0px;
}
.fnhXt a
{
	font-family: Arial;
	font-size: 8.25pt;
	font-weight: bold;
	color: #000000;
}

.fnhXs
{
	font-family: Arial;
	font-size: 8.25pt;
	font-weight: bold;
	color: #000000;
	background-color: #FFFFFF;
	text-align: left;
	vertical-align: bottom;
	padding: 3px 3px 0px 0px;
	width: 0px;
}

.ftXi
{
	font-family: Arial;
	font-size: 8pt;
	color: #000000;
	background-color: #FFFFFF;
	text-align: left;
	vertical-align: bottom;
	border-bottom: #000000 1px solid;
	padding: 4px 0px 0px 3px;
	width: 0px;
}

.ftXt
{
	font-family: Arial;
	font-size: 8pt;
	color: #000000;
	background-color: #FFFFFF;
	text-align: left;
	vertical-align: bottom;
	border-bottom: #000000 1px solid;
	padding: 4px 0px 0px 0px;
}
.ftXt a
{
	font-family: Arial;
	font-size: 8pt;
	color: #000000;
}

.ftXs
{
	font-family: Arial;
	font-size: 8pt;
	color: #000000;
	background-color: #FFFFFF;
	text-align: left;
	vertical-align: bottom;
	border-bottom: #000000 1px solid;
	padding: 4px 3px 0px 0px;
	width: 0px;
}

.thXi
{
	font-family: Verdana;
	font-size: 8.25pt;
	font-weight: bold;
	color: #000000;
	background-color: #FFFFFF;
	text-align: center;
	vertical-align: center;
	border-top: #000000 1px solid;
	border-bottom: #000000 1px solid;
	padding: 0px 0px 0px -1px;
	width: 0px;
	border-left: #000000 1px solid;
}

.thXt
{
	font-family: Verdana;
	font-size: 8.25pt;
	font-weight: bold;
	color: #000000;
	background-color: #FFFFFF;
	text-align: center;
	vertical-align: center;
	border-top: #000000 1px solid;
	border-bottom: #000000 1px solid;
	padding: 0px 0px 0px 0px;
}
.thXt a
{
	font-family: Verdana;
	font-size: 8.25pt;
	font-weight: bold;
	color: #000000;
}

.thXs
{
	font-family: Verdana;
	font-size: 8.25pt;
	font-weight: bold;
	color: #000000;
	background-color: #FFFFFF;
	text-align: center;
	vertical-align: center;
	border-top: #000000 1px solid;
	border-bottom: #000000 1px solid;
	padding: 0px 0px 0px 0px;
	width: 0px;
	border-right: #000000 1px solid;
}

.titXi
{
	font-family: Verdana;
	font-size: 8.25pt;
	color: #000000;
	background-color: #FFFFFF;
	text-align: center;
	vertical-align: center;
	border-top: #000000 1px solid;
	border-bottom: #000000 1px solid;
	padding: 3px 0px 3px 2px;
	width: 25px;
	border-left: #000000 1px solid;
}

.titXt
{
	font-family: Verdana;
	font-size: 8.25pt;
	color: #000000;
	background-color: #FFFFFF;
	text-align: center;
	vertical-align: center;
	border-top: #000000 1px solid;
	border-bottom: #000000 1px solid;
	padding: 3px 0px 3px 0px;
}
.titXt a
{
	font-family: Verdana;
	font-size: 8.25pt;
	color: #000000;
}

.titXs
{
	font-family: Verdana;
	font-size: 8.25pt;
	color: #000000;
	background-color: #FFFFFF;
	text-align: center;
	vertical-align: center;
	border-top: #000000 1px solid;
	border-bottom: #000000 1px solid;
	padding: 3px 3px 3px 0px;
	width: 0px;
	border-right: #000000 1px solid;
}

.tshXi
{
	font-family: Arial Black;
	font-size: 9.75pt;
	color: #000000;
	background-color: #FFFFFF;
	text-align: left;
	vertical-align: center;
	padding: 3px 0px 3px 3px;
	width: 0px;
}

.tshXt
{
	font-family: Arial Black;
	font-size: 9.75pt;
	color: #000000;
	background-color: #FFFFFF;
	text-align: left;
	vertical-align: center;
	padding: 3px 0px 3px 0px;
}
.tshXt a
{
	font-family: Arial Black;
	font-size: 9.75pt;
	color: #000000;
}

.tshXs
{
	font-family: Arial Black;
	font-size: 9.75pt;
	color: #000000;
	background-color: #FFFFFF;
	text-align: left;
	vertical-align: center;
	padding: 3px 3px 3px 0px;
	width: 0px;
}

.ttXi
{
	font-family: Verdana;
	font-size: 8.25pt;
	color: #000000;
	background-color: #FFFFFF;
	text-align: center;
	vertical-align: center;
	border-top: #000000 1px solid;
	border-bottom: #000000 1px solid;
	padding: 3px 0px 3px 2px;
	width: 0px;
	border-left: #000000 1px solid;
}

.ttXt
{
	font-family: Verdana;
	font-size: 8.25pt;
	color: #000000;
	background-color: #FFFFFF;
	text-align: center;
	vertical-align: center;
	border-top: #000000 1px solid;
	border-bottom: #000000 1px solid;
	padding: 3px 0px 3px 0px;
}
.ttXt a
{
	font-family: Verdana;
	font-size: 8.25pt;
	color: #000000;
}

.ttXs
{
	font-family: Verdana;
	font-size: 8.25pt;
	color: #000000;
	background-color: #FFFFFF;
	text-align: center;
	vertical-align: center;
	border-top: #000000 1px solid;
	border-bottom: #000000 1px solid;
	padding: 3px 3px 3px 0px;
	width: 0px;
	border-right: #000000 1px solid;
}

